Agent skills
Skills you can use with AI coding agents, indexed from public GitHub repositories.
-
architecture-doc-creator
Architecture Doc Creator - Auto-activating skill for Technical Documentation.
Triggers on: architecture doc creator, architecture doc creator
Part of the Technical Documentation skill category.
majiayu000/claude-skill-registry 163
-
td-column-transformer
Advanced column transformation and feature engineering
majiayu000/claude-skill-registry 163
-
python-micrometer-gcp-cloud-monitoring
Exports Micrometer metrics to GCP Cloud Monitoring (Stackdriver) for GKE deployments. Use when setting up metrics export in Kubernetes environments, configuring Workload Identity, managing metric prefixes and resource labels, or correlating metrics with GCP services. Critical for GKE-based microservices with centralized observability in Google Cloud.
majiayu000/claude-skill-registry 163
-
recall-project-memory
Automatically search and retrieve relevant project memory from Mem0 when working on tasks that might benefit from past decisions, patterns, or learnings. Use this skill when starting new features, fixing bugs, or making architectural decisions to leverage historical context.
majiayu000/claude-skill-registry 163
-
adr-roadmap
Generate phased implementation roadmaps from Architecture Decision Records
majiayu000/claude-skill-registry 163
-
material3-expressive
Material 3 Expressiveガイドラインに沿ったUI実装を提供するスキル。Jetpack Composeで画面やコンポーネントを作成する際に使用。MotionScheme、新しいExpressiveコンポーネント、テーマ設定のパターンを提供。
majiayu000/claude-skill-registry 163
-
iterative-review
.opencode/配下のドキュメント・設定を修正する際の品質保証プロセス(修正→レビュー→修正の反復ループ)
majiayu000/claude-skill-registry 163
-
notion-page-content-updater
When the user needs to update or populate a Notion page with structured content extracted from documents or data sources. This skill handles the complete workflow of 1) Searching for and locating specific Notion pages by name, 2) Extracting content from source documents (Word/PDF/text files), 3) Analyzing document structure to identify relevant sections, 4) Mapping extracted content to Notion page sections, 5) Modifying page blocks (adding, deleting, updating paragraphs, lists, and headings), and 6) Organizing information in appropriate Notion formats (bullet lists, paragraphs, structured sections). Use this skill when users request to 'update a Notion page with information from a document' or need to synchronize content between documents and Notion workspaces.
majiayu000/claude-skill-registry 163
-
DDoS Attack Testing
This skill should be used when the user asks to "test for DDoS vulnerabilities", "perform denial of service testing", "simulate traffic floods", "assess network resilience", "configure DDoS detection rules", or "analyze DoS attack patterns". It provides comprehensive techniques for authorized DDoS testing and detection configuration.
majiayu000/claude-skill-registry 163
-
chaos-engineer
Expert in resilience testing, fault injection, and building anti-fragile systems using controlled experiments.
majiayu000/claude-skill-registry 163
-
agent-native-architecture
Build applications where agents are first-class citizens. Use this skill when designing autonomous agents, creating MCP tools, implementing self-modifying systems, or building apps where features are outcomes achieved by agents operating in a loop.
majiayu000/claude-skill-registry 163
-
threejs-builder
Creates simple Three.js web apps with scene setup, lighting, geometries, materials, animations, and responsive rendering. Use for: "Create a threejs scene/app/showcase" or when user wants 3D web content. Supports ES modules, modern Three.js r150+ APIs.
majiayu000/claude-skill-registry 163
-
testcontainers-go
A comprehensive guide for using Testcontainers for Go to write reliable integration tests with Docker containers in Go projects. Supports 62+ pre-configured modules for databases, message queues, cloud services, and more.
majiayu000/claude-skill-registry 163
-
architecture-validator
Validate hexagonal architecture (Domain, Application, Infrastructure, Presentation). Use when creating new files in src/, reorganizing code, or when the user requests architecture validation.
majiayu000/claude-skill-registry 163
-
lead-magnet
Create compelling free offers that attract your ideal customers. Use when building email lists, generating leads, or creating entry points for your audience.
majiayu000/claude-skill-registry 163
-
ai-task-runner
このスキルは外部のAI エージェントを実行するためのスキルです。
実装や調査の作業を別のAIエージェントに委譲してください。
あなた(メインのClaude)はユーザーとの対話・設計判断・方針決定に専念し、
実際の調査や実装はこのスキルに任せることでトークンとコンテキストを大幅に節約できます。
重要:実装や調査タスクが発生したら、詳細を考える前にまずこのスキルを使ってください。
実装の細かいやり取りをメインの会話で行うのはトークンの無駄になります。
また、あなたが中間に挟まることで、文脈を省略しがちな人間とタスク実行者との間での口論を防ぐこともできます。
majiayu000/claude-skill-registry 163
-
icon-generator
Generate web UI/UX icon assets (favicon.ico, apple-touch-icon, PWA icons incl. maskable) and optionally Unreal Engine packaging icons (Windows .ico, macOS .iconset/.icns, Linux .png) from a single source SVG/PNG; use when you need correct multi-size icon files, safe-area guidance, manifests/head tags, or automation.
majiayu000/claude-skill-registry 163
-
environmental-monitoring
Monitor environmental conditions on construction sites. Track air quality, noise levels, vibration, dust, and weather to ensure compliance and worker safety.
majiayu000/claude-skill-registry 163
-
github-api-cache
MANDATORY before any GitHub project operations - caches project metadata to prevent rate limit exhaustion. Called by session-start. Other skills MUST use cached data.
majiayu000/claude-skill-registry 163
-
building-with-sqlmodel-async
Use when building async database layers with SQLModel and PostgreSQL. Triggers include async session management, create_async_engine, SQLModel relationships, CRUD operations with async/await, N+1 prevention with selectinload, JSONB columns, self-referential models, or Alembic async migrations. NOT when using sync SQLAlchemy (use sync patterns) or raw SQL (use SQLModel ORM).
majiayu000/claude-skill-registry 163
-
deploy-stack
Deploys multiple components to an environment. Use for coordinated deployments of backend, frontend, and landing.
majiayu000/claude-skill-registry 163
-
jp-ui-components
jp-uiのコンポーネント作成とStorybook Page作成のルールを守るためのスキル。Base UIラッパーの方針、render/useRenderの維持、レイアウト/余白/幅ルールを適用する。
majiayu000/claude-skill-registry 163
-
search-hierarchy
Search Tool Hierarchy
majiayu000/claude-skill-registry 163
-
ecto-schemas
Use when defining and working with Ecto schemas including field types, associations, and embedded schemas. Use when modeling database entities in Elixir.
majiayu000/claude-skill-registry 163